The French designer Clement Brazille has imagined and created a state of the art shelf he's called Romane, made from natural wood and ceramic materiels. Romane is made up of horizontal wooden shelves with enamel ceramic supports positioned in such a way to provide maximum use from any angle.


Clément Braziile's idea was to imagine and create an ingenious object using only two natural products wood and ceramic which can be assembled without using any tools.


Talking about his creation Clément Brazille explained .... I have imagined and inclined the ceramic parts placing them in such a way they brace together.


The originality and the name of the shelves was a spontaneous decision.


The shelves dimensions and the different finishes clay bonded or enamel offer a large choice for assembling. I think this object demonstrates perfectly that ceramic can be used providing it is fired at a high temperature.


Dimensions : L x H x W : 200 x 64 x 30 cm


Romane along with a new concept will be exhibited in the sections " now le off" during the Paris design week in September 2013"
